DM (Dameng Database Management System) — это высокопроизводительная система управления базами данных отечественного производства, которая широко используется во многих отраслях, таких как правительство, финансы и телекоммуникации. DM предоставляет ряд мощных функций даты и времени и системных функций для обработки данных даты и времени и получения системной информации. В этой статье будут подробно представлены функции даты и времени, а также системные функции, обычно используемые в DM, и продемонстрировано их использование на конкретных примерах операторов SQL.
DM поддерживает множество функций datetime для обработки данных даты и времени.
Функция DATE_FORMAT используется для форматирования значений даты и времени.
DATE_FORMAT(date, format)
date
: Выражение даты и времени.format
: Строка формата.SELECT DATE_FORMAT(SYSDATE, 'YYYY-MM-DD HH24:MI:SS') AS FormattedDate;
Функция SYSDATE возвращает текущую системную дату и время.
SYSDATE
SELECT SYSDATE AS CurrentDateTime;
Функция ADD_MONTHS вычисляет результат добавления указанной даты к указанному количеству месяцев.
ADD_MONTHS(date, num_months)
date
: Выражение даты.num_months
: Количество месяцев, которое нужно добавить.SELECT ADD_MONTHS(SYSDATE, 3) AS DateThreeMonthsLater;
Функция TRUNC усекает значение даты и времени до указанной точности.
TRUNC(date, precision)
date
: Выражение даты и времени.precision
: Точность усечения, например ‘YEAR’, ‘MONTH’, ‘DAY’ ждать.SELECT TRUNC(SYSDATE, 'MONTH') AS FirstDayOfMonth;
Функция LAST_DAY возвращает последний день месяца для указанной даты.
LAST_DAY(date)
date
: Выражение даты.SELECT LAST_DAY(SYSDATE) AS LastDayOfMonth;
DM предоставляет некоторые системные функции для получения системной информации.
Функция USER возвращает имя текущего пользователя.
USER
SELECT USER AS CurrentUser;
Функция ВЕРСИЯ возвращает номер версии базы данных DM.
VERSION
SELECT VERSION AS DBVersion;
Функция SESSION_USER возвращает имя пользователя текущего сеанса.
SESSION_USER
SELECT SESSION_USER AS SessionUser;
Благодаря подробному введению и примеру кода в этой статье вы должны освоить базовое использование функций даты и времени, а также системных функций в DM. Эти функции полезны при работе с данными даты и времени и получении системной информации.
❤️❤️❤️ Ставьте лайк, если было полезно 👍🏻. ❤️❤️❤️Мой уровень ограничен, если есть ошибки, пожалуйста, комментируйте, критикуйте и поправляйте меня! 😄😄😄 💘💘💘Если вы считаете, что эта статья вам полезна, пожалуйста, поставьте лайк и сохраните, большое спасибо!👍 👍 👍 🔥🔥🔥Оставайтесь голодными, оставайтесь глупыми. Дорога длинная и трудная, но конец уже скоро, давайте работать вместе! 🌙🌙🌙